Abstract

This paper focuses on the decentralized output feedback control problem for a class of large-scale stochastic high-order feedforward time-delay systems. Based on the stochastic time-delay system stability criterion, by adopting the homogeneous domination method and selecting an appropriate Lyapunov-Krasoviskii functional, the decentralized output feedback controller is designed such that the closed-loop system is globally asymptotically stable in probability. The effectiveness of the proposed design scheme is verified by an example.
